Abstract
A motion system includes one or more batteries that output direct current electrical power to first and second inverters that generate first and second alternating current electrical power outputs. A first electric machine is configured to be operated by the first alternating current electrical power output. A second electric machine is configured to be operated by the second alternating current electrical power output.
